Roque Bluffs, Washington County

Roque Bluffs, a small coastal town located in Washington County, Maine, offers visitors a serene and scenic getaway. Known for its charming coastal beauty and outdoor recreational opportunities, Roque Bluffs is a hidden gem in the northeastern United States.

Nestled along the rugged coastline of Maine, Roque Bluffs is part of Washington County, a region known for its picturesque landscapes and unspoiled natural beauty. With its rocky shores, sandy beaches, and dense forests, the area is a haven for outdoor enthusiasts and nature lovers. The town is named after the stunning Roque Bluffs State Park, located on the coast, which attracts numerous visitors every year.

Roque Bluffs State Park is a true natural wonder that boasts a diverse range of flora and fauna. The park’s main attraction is its sandy beach, which stretches for nearly a mile and provides ample opportunities for swimming, sunbathing, and picnicking. The clear blue waters of Simpson Pond, located within the park, are perfect for boating, kayaking, and fishing. The park also offers several hiking trails that wind through the lush forests, allowing visitors to explore the area’s rich biodiversity.

In addition to the state park, Roque Bluffs is also home to numerous other recreational areas and attractions. The nearby Great Wass Island Preserve is a popular destination for hiking and birdwatching, as it is home to a diverse range of bird species. The preserve also offers stunning coastal views and secluded coves, making it a great spot for photography and relaxation.

For history buffs, the town of Roque Bluffs is situated just a short drive away from various historical landmarks and sites. Nearby Machias, the county seat, is home to the Burnham Tavern Museum, a colonial-era structure that played a crucial role during the American Revolution. The museum offers a glimpse into the region’s rich history and showcases various artifacts from the time period.
